The Future of Hazmat Transportation: Trends and Emerging Technologies to Watch

Hazardous materials (Hazmat) are substances that can cause harm to people, the environment, and property. These materials are found in a variety of industries, including healthcare, manufacturing, and transportation.

Hazmat transportation is a critical part of the supply chain, as it ensures that hazardous materials are transported safely and efficiently. However, the transportation of Hazmat presents unique challenges and risks, including the potential for accidents, spills, and exposure to hazardous materials.

As such, the future of Hazmat transportation is an important topic that deserves attention. In this article, we will explore the trends and emerging technologies that are shaping the future of Hazmat transportation.

Trends in Hazmat Transportation:

Increased demand for Hazmat transportation

The demand for Hazmat transportation is increasing due to the growth of the global economy, population, and urbanization. The use of hazardous materials in various industries is also on the rise. As a result, there is a need for more Hazmat transportation to move these materials safely and efficiently.

Stricter regulations

Governments and regulatory bodies around the world are becoming more stringent when it comes to the transportation of hazardous materials. This is due to the potential risks associated with Hazmat transportation.

As a result, companies involved in the transportation of hazardous materials must comply with a complex set of regulations that govern the storage, handling, and transportation of hazardous materials.

Increased use of technology

Technology is transforming the Hazmat transportation industry in many ways. For example, GPS tracking systems can help to improve the tracking of hazardous materials during transportation. This can help to reduce the risk of accidents and ensure that the materials arrive at their destination safely.

Emerging Technologies in Hazmat Transportation:

Blockchain technology

Blockchain technology has the potential to revolutionize the Hazmat transportation industry. By using blockchain, it is possible to create a secure, tamper-proof record of the transportation of hazardous materials. This can help to improve transparency and accountability in the Hazmat transportation industry.

Autonomous vehicles

Autonomous vehicles have the potential to transform the transportation of hazardous materials. By using autonomous vehicles, it is possible to reduce the risk of accidents and improve the efficiency of Hazmat transportation. Autonomous vehicles can also help to reduce the risk of exposure to hazardous materials for drivers.

Drones

Drones have the potential to revolutionize the transportation of hazardous materials. By using drones, it is possible to transport hazardous materials more efficiently and safely. Drones can also be used to monitor hazardous materials during transportation, which can help to reduce the risk of accidents.

Wearable technology

Wearable technology can be used to improve the safety of workers involved in the transportation of hazardous materials. For example, wearable sensors can be used to monitor the exposure of workers to hazardous materials. This can help to reduce the risk of exposure to hazardous materials and improve the health and safety of workers.

Robotics

Robotics can be used to automate many aspects of Hazmat transportation. For example, robots can be used to load and unload hazardous materials from vehicles. This can help to reduce the risk of accidents and improve the efficiency of Hazmat transportation.

Challenges in Implementing Emerging Technologies:

While emerging technologies have the potential to revolutionize the Hazmat transportation industry, there are several challenges that must be overcome. These challenges include:

Cost

Implementing emerging technologies can be expensive, and many companies may not have the resources to invest in these technologies.

Regulatory compliance

Companies involved in the transportation of hazardous materials must comply with a complex set of regulations. Emerging technologies must be compliant with these regulations to be used in the transportation of hazardous materials.

Infrastructure

Emerging technologies require a robust infrastructure to function effectively. This includes the development of new infrastructure such as charging stations for electric vehicles and the development of a network of drones for the transportation of hazardous materials.

Security

Emerging technologies such as blockchain and autonomous vehicles are vulnerable to cyber attacks. Companies involved in the transportation of hazardous materials must ensure that these technologies are secure and protected against cyber threats.
